Can you tell me about the new procedure for prominent ears called earfold?

Earfold = an implant: Earfold is a curved piece of metal that is inserted under the skin and in front of the ear cartilage. It is meant to form an antihelical fold when it is absent to correct certain types of prominent ears. The gold standard is surgical correction, which can be done under local or anesthesia. Not familiar: Prominent ears are common and can be quite normal. If the prominence is so great that it is bothersome to your appearance, there is a very routine procedure called otoplasty to improve the appearance. This is a common minor surgical procedure for both children and adults and can yield a great boost in self confidence. For newborns there are various molds that can help shape the ear without surgery
